Troops of Operation Fansan Yamma have foiled rustlers’ attempt to steal more than 500 cattle in Igabi council area of Kaduna.

The troops from Sector 1, Joint Task Force North West, conducted the operation on Tuesday after a distress call from residents about cattle rustling at Rugar Mande Kurmin.

Aliyu Danja, the Joint Task Force spokesperson, disclosed this in a statement on Tuesday.

Mr Danja said that upon receiving the distress call, the troops swiftly mobilised to the suspected withdrawal routes of the terrorists and established blocking positions.

He said the troops engaged the terrorists from multiple positions, forcing them to withdraw in disarray and abandon the rustled cattle.

According to him, the troops subsequently handed over all recovered cattle to their respective owners.

Mr Danja said the operation further demonstrated the troops’ commitment to protecting lives and property and disrupting criminal activities across the Joint Operations Area.

He urged the public to continue providing security agencies with timely and relevant information to enable the military to eradicate terrorist elements within the Joint Operations Area.
